Musafir.com, a UAE-based premium-experience travel website, has announced that it is on track to achieve a 30 per cent year-on-year growth in its corporate business by the end of 2019 and cross 100,000 transactions.

It also announced a 30 per cent rise in holiday travel bookings for the first half of the year compared to the same period in 2018.

According to Albert Dias, CPTO and co-founder, the company’s success is attributed to its digital transformation journey, which began in 2018, and uses innovative technology such as machine learning and natural language processing to optimise travel planning.

“Our technology has helped us to redefine company travel programs with a renewed focus on traveller experience, better reporting and robust travel policies,” said Dias

Musafir.com has seen a marked increase in UAE-based companies booking their travel online in 2019. Online travel management puts companies and their travellers back in the driving seat with greater transparency and savings.

“Companies using our online corporate travel technology see savings of as much as 20 per cent on their annual travel spends in the first year simply because of better travel policy enforcement,” added Dias.

In addition to corporate travel, Musafir.com also focuses on holiday packages and tourist visa issuance & assistance, both services available online on Musafir.com.

For holidays, the rising trend of customers wanting to go online has helped Musafir.com’s new ‘Buy holidays Online’ feature gain a lot of traction, within days of the launch. Ninety-five per cent of their customers today prefer at least their first interaction to be online, and more than 10 per cent actually complete their entire holiday booking journey online.

While payment methods are key, offering the right portfolio of destinations is critical and Musafir.com today offers packages to over 40 destinations. While visa-free short-haul destinations are amongst the top-selling, Musafir.com sees a rising trend towards Russia, Ukraine, China and Eastern Europe for holiday goers from the Middle East. These upcoming destinations have shown an uptake of passengers of almost 10 per cent when compared to previous years, with Musafir.com. Overall, during the recent Eid holiday period, they saw a 100 per cent increase in sales as compared to last year.
